Transfer to a Larger Living Accommodation Sample Clauses

Transfer to a Larger Living Accommodation. If RESIDENT should choose to move to a larger Living Accommodation, RESIDENT will be permitted to do so, subject to availability. NEWBURY COURT shall have the right to assess a transfer fee in connection with RESIDENT'S transfer to another Living Accommodation. RESIDENT will pay an additional Entrance Fee in an amount equal to the difference between the Entrance Fee RESIDENT has previously paid and the then current Entrance Fee for the larger Living Accommodation. Following the move, RESIDENT will pay the Monthly Fee allocable to the larger Living Accommodation.
